Maleficent's Impact on Popular Culture: Redefining the Villain Archetype

Maleficent has left an undeniable impact on popular culture, challenging and redefining the traditional villain archetype. Her motivations and complexities have made her a more sympathetic and relatable character, blurring the lines between good and evil.

The film "Maleficent" (2014) provided a backstory for the iconic enchantress, exploring the events that led to her transformation. This reimagining of the character has been praised for its nuanced portrayal of a villain with a complex psychological depth.

Maleficent's Appearances Description
"Sleeping Beauty" (1959) Original animated film, debut appearance of Maleficent.
"Maleficent" (2014) Live-action film, explores Maleficent's backstory.
"Maleficent: Mistress of Evil" (2019) Sequel to "Maleficent," focuses on her relationship with Aurora.
"Kingdom Hearts" Video Game Series Maleficent appears as a boss character and antagonist.
"Descendants" Film Series Maleficent appears as the mother of Mal, a villain's daughter.
